A
huqin (pronounced hoo-chin) is a general term for
two-stringed bowed instruments that include the erhu, jinghu,
gaohu, banhu, zhonghu and so on. Also known as the "barbarian" (hu)
"fiddle" (qin), the huqin is believed to have been brought to
China around 140 BC. The tone is soulful and very expressive and
many find it similar to the western violin. We encourage our
audience to compare and contrast the various sound qualities and
dynamics of these beloved bowed-string instruments
